Easy Pound Cake with a Branston Pickle Twist!

A pickled pound cake? You'll either love it or...

Recipe By: cookbuzz (https://cookbuzz.com/kitchen/454)
Makes 8 Prep: 10 min Cook: 18 min

Ingredients

Butter 50g
Granulated sugar 100g
Eggs 2
Self raising flour 100g
Branston pickle 5 tbsp

Method

1
Put the butter in a bowl and microwave for 30 seconds. Stir, then add the sugar and mix well.
2
Add the 2 eggs and mix well. Sieve in the flour and mix again, but don't overmix otherwise it will be heavy with overdeveloped gluten.
3
Add the Branston pickle and mix gently to incorporate evenly. Pour into a 19cm diameter cake tin.
4
Bake in a preheated oven (180℃) for 15-16 minutes. It will finish cooking as it cools to room temperature.

Tips & Note

It looks and feels as if you are making a sweet dish. But it's not! But don't worry, it won't be too sour with the pickle as its acidity halves as it bakes. It has an unexpectedly addictive taste.
